Abstract
A new and distinct cultivar of Acer plant named ‘SMNAPK’ is disclosed, characterized by finely dissected, lace-like leaves that emerge yellow-green with a reddish-pink tint, maturing green and finally to a red fall color. Vigorous, semi-erect plants that can be grown on their own roots. The new cultivar is an Acer , typically produced as an outdoor ornamental plant.

[0001]Latin name of the genus and species: Acer palmatum.
[0002]Cultivar denomination: ‘SMNAPK’.
B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ION
[0003]The new cultivar is a product of a planned breeding program conducted by the inventor to produce Acer palmatum plants with new foliage colors and forms as well as plants that can be grown on their own roots (no grafting). The seed parent is Acer palmatum ‘Autumn Fire’, unpatented. The pollen parent is unknown. The open pollination resulting in the new cultivar was made in the summer of 2015 at a nursery in Grand Haven, Michigan. ‘SMNAPK’ was found and selected as a new cultivar in the summer of 2020 at the same location in Grand Haven, Michigan.
[0004]Asexual reproduction of the new cultivar ‘SMNAPK’ was first performed during summer 2020 in Grand Haven, Michigan by softwood cuttings. Subsequent asexual propagation has shown that the unique features of this cultivar are stable and have been reproduced true to type for five successive generations.
SUMMARY OF THE INVENTION
- [0006]1. Finely dissected, lace-like leaves.
- [0007]2. Young leaves that emerge yellow-green with a reddish-pink tint.
- [0008]3. Red fall color.
- [0009]4. Spreading, semi-erect habit.
- [0010]5. Vigorous growth.
- [0011]6. Capable of being grown on its own root, grafting not required.

DETAILED BOTANICAL DESCRIPTION
- [0025]Botanical classification: Acer palmatum ‘SMNAPK’.
PROPAGATION
- [0026]Time to initiate roots: About 50 days at approximately 25° C.
- [0027]Root description: Fibrous, moderately dense, freely branching, thick to thin. brown in color, not accurately measured with an R.H.S. chart.
PLANT
- [0028]Growth habit: Semi-erect.
- [0029]Pot size of described plant: 10 gallon.
- [0030]Growth rate: Moderate.
- [0031]Height of tree described: 120 cm.
- [0032]Plant spread of tree described: 175 cm.
- [0033]Typical mature height: 3 to 4.5 m.
- [0034]Typical mature spread: 3 to 3.65 m.
- [0035]Overall plant shape: Round.
- [0036]Trunk:
- [0037]Trunk color.—RHS Grey-Brown 199D.
- [0038]Trunk diameter.—3 cm at 6 years of age.
- [0039]Trunk texture.—Coarsely textured; non-exfoliating.
- [0040]Branching characteristics:
- [0041]Quantity of lateral branches.—Approximately 8-10.
- [0042]Diameter of lateral branches.—Approximately 2 cm.
- [0043]Length of lateral branches.—70 to 100 cm.
- [0044]Texture of lateral branches.—Coarsely textured; non-exfoliating.
- [0045]Color of lateral branches.—RHS Grey-Brown 199D.
- [0046]Aspect and angle.—Straight, occurring at a perpendicular angle from the trunk then curving slightly downward.
- [0047]Strength of lateral branches.—High.
- [0048]Branches occur how far apart.—Approximately 10 cm.
FOLIAGE
- [0049]Leaf:
- [0050]Arrangement.—Opposite.
- [0051]Average length.—Approximately 4.5 cm.
- [0052]Average width.—Approximately 6 cm.
- [0053]Shape of blade.—Palmate.
- [0054]Lobe depth.—Average 6.0 cm.
- [0055]Number of lobes.—7 to 9.
- [0056]Apex.—Acute.
- [0057]Base.—Truncate.
- [0058]Margin.—Incised.
- [0059]Texture of top surface.—Glabrous.
- [0060]Texture of lower surface.—Glabrous.
- [0061]Leaf internode length.—4 cm.
- [0062]Color.—Young foliage upper side: RHS Yellow-Green 144B flushed N144A with a Greyed-Orange 176B and Red 47A tint at the margins, particularly at the apices. Young foliage under side: RHS Yellow-Green 144B flushed N144A with a Greyed-Orange 176B and Red 47A tint at the margins, particularly at the apices. Mature foliage upper side: RHS Green 138A with a very fine Greyed-Orange 176A tint at the margins, particularly at the apices. Mature foliage under side: RHS Green 138B with a very fine Greyed-Orange 176B tint at the margins, particularly at the apices. Fall foliage upper side: Between RHS Greyed-Red 180A and 182A. Fall foliage under side: Between RHS Greyed-Red 182A to 182B.
- [0063]Venation.—Type: Palmate. Color: Venation color upper side: RHS Green 138A. Venation color under side: RHS Green 138A.
- [0064]Petiole.—Length: Average 2 cm. Diameter: Average 1 mm. Color: Upper side: RHS Greyed-Orange 166A. Under side: RHS Greyed-Orange 166A. Texture: Glabrous.

OTHER CHARACTERISTICS
- [0122]Fruit/seed production: Fruits (samaras) and seeds have yet to be observed.
- [0123]Disease/pest resistance: Neither resistance nor susceptibility to normal diseases and pests of Acer has been observed.
- [0124]Drought resistance: Moderate.
- [0125]Temperature tolerance: Low temperature tolerance to approximately 20° F. (−28.9° C.). Tolerates high temperature to at least 95° F. (35° C.). Higher temperatures can be endured if provided with adequate shade.
